Spongebob was created by Stephen Hillenburg in 1984. He got the idea for Spongebob when teaching and studying marine biology at the Orange County Marine Institute.  But, then he started drawing and got into animation. He studied animation for a while then came up with the brilliant idea for Spongebob. When the show was first being created Stephen Hillenburg had Spongebob wearing a red hat and a slightly different outfit and name “Spongeboy”, but that name was already taken in another show, so he chose Spongebob. And, besides Sponebob is waaaaayyy cooler than Spongeboy. The pilot episode of Spongebob was first aired on May 1, 1999, it was “Help Wanted”/”Reef Blower”/”Tea at the Treedome.”. The series premiere was on July 17, 1999. The official first episode was ”Bubblestand”/”Ripped Pants.” (Each episode contains multiple episodes because they are short.) At first, the shows ratings suffered and it was not too popular, all though those some of those first episodes are the greatest episodes of all time (in my opinion, and also in the opinion of many others.)  In 2000, Spongebob aired on television in the United Kingdom. After the huge increase in popularity in the beginning of the second season, a huge merchandising campaign was created that is still around today. The Spongebob Squarepants movie was released in 2004 and was intended to be the series finale. There were multiple geust stars in the movie including Scarlett Johansson and David Hasselhoff. But, it was decided Spongebob would be continued with a fourth season. The fourth season went well and Nickelodeon approved a fifth season. In the fifth season there was a special TV movie called “Atlantis Squarepantis.”  

  The show is now it is seventh season and recently had its ten year anniversary on July 14, 2009. There was a big TV event called “The Ultimate Spongebob Sponge Bash” on Nickelodeon. It was 50 1/2 hours long and featured 11 new episodes. Soon after, a second TV movie was released called “Truth or Square”, featuring many guest stars like Will Ferrel and P!nk.

Time magazine named Spongebob Squarepants one of the greatest television shows of all time, I must agree. At the kids awards Spongebob won the Blimp Award for Favorite Cartoon in the years 2003, 2004, 2005, 2006, 2007, and 2009.  Out of the many Golden Reel Awards Spongebo won was in 2008 it aslo won the Golden Reel award for best sound editing. Spongebob also won the TCA award for Outstanding Achievement in Children’s Programming. Spongebob was also nominated for dozens of other awards.
